Overexpression of Ubiquinol-Cytochrome c Reductase Core Protein 1 May Protect H9c2 Cardiac Cells by Binding with Zinc

Figure 2

The effect of the interaction between UQCRC1 overexpression and Zn2+ on cardiac cell protection. (a) Viability of H9c2 cardiac cells after OGD/R injury ( versus Ad-GFP, versus Ad-UQCRC1, and versus Ad-UQCRC1; ). (b) Active caspase-3 expression in H9c2 cardiac cells assessed by Western blotting after OGD/R injury ( versus Ad-GFP and versus Ad-UQCRC1; ). (c) Confocal fluorescence images of TMRE (C1: Ad-GFP, C2: Ad-UQCRC1, C3: Ad-UQCRC1+Zn2+, and C4: Ad-UQCRC1+TPEN). (d) Mitochondrial membrane potential of H9c2 cells assessed by TMRE after H2O2 injury (summarized data for TMRE fluorescence intensity; versus Ad-GFP and versus Ad-UQCRC1; ). Data are expressed as the means ± SEM.
